About Doxa Sub 200 T-GRAPH Watches

To build upon the existing Sub 300T collection, Doxa released the Sub 200 T-Graph to introduce a chronograph model into the brand’s catalog of capable dive watches.

The Doxa Sub 200 T-Graph maintains the brand's well-known cushion case design, dive ascension calculation bezel, and bright orange dial but adds the functionality of a 30-minute chronograph, adding the ability to time two events simultaneously. To mark the 50th anniversary of the Sub 200 T-Graph, Doxa re-released the model in 2019.

Doxa Sub 200 T-GRAPH History

Founded in 1889, Doxa started working on their first dive watch in the late 1960’s. In 1968, the Doxa Sub 300T was released, which featured the now famous orange dial and iconic Doxa dive timing bezel. The bezel features the air timing table for no compression dives, allowing divers to more accurately time their ascension to the surface.

Doxa also chose to use the now distinctive shade of bright orange, as it was deemed to be the most legible under deeper depths of water where there is significantly less light. A year later, in 1969, Doxa released the Sub 200 T-Graph, a two-register dive chronograph that maintained the iconic bezel and bright orange dial.

The Quartz Crisis put Doxa in the same position as many other brands, forcing the brand and the 300T to fade away for several years. Regardless, the 300T gained an ardent fan base, and the brand was resurrected in 1997 and started releasing watches again in 2002.

Now that the brand is more stable, they continue to offer new models, including references to models from the back catalog, along with updated versions of icons in different materials and modernized designs. In 2019, Doxa re-released the Sub 200 T-Graph for the 50th anniversary of the model and the 130th anniversary of the brand.

This collection included accurate recreations of the original Sub 200 T-Graph, along with versions available in 18k 4N Gold, both on a rubber strap and a full 18k 4N gold bracelet. Doxa expanded on its history later with a more modern interpretation of this idea with the Doxa Sub 200 C-Graph collection.

How Much Do Doxa Sub 200 T-GRAPH Watches Cost?

The Doxa Sub 200 T-Graph collection consists of two main models: the Sub 200 T-Graph in stainless steel and the Sub 200 T-Graph in 4N Gold. With each of these models, there is the option of a metal bracelet or a rubber strap. The material and strap/bracelet choice will be the main determining factors regarding price. The Sub 200 T-Graph starts at $5160 in steel on a rubber strap. The gold models were limited to 13 pieces and priced on request.

What’s Unique About Doxa Sub 200 T-GRAPH Watches?

The defining attribute of the Doxa Sub 200 T-GRAPH collection is that it is an accurate recreation of the original model from 1969, with some modern updates, including a ratcheting dive extension clasp and a sapphire crystal covering the dial. The modern materials and case construction also allow for increased durability compared to vintage models, allowing owners a more worry-free wearing experience.

The most unique offering in this collection is the full 18k 4N Gold model, which is the most luxurious and bold model in the collection. Limited to 13 pieces in total, the Doxa Sub 200 T-GRAPH in 18k 4N gold is certainly a statement piece that will be seldom seen elsewhere.

Doxa Sub 200 T-GRAPH Movements

The movements used in the Doxa Sub 200 T-GRAPH collection are originally manually wound Valjoux 7753 movements from 30 years ago. These new-old-stock movements have been restored and overhauled to allow for use and peace of mind for their new owners.

These Valjoux 7753 movements have been modified to be manually wound and display the running seconds and 30-minute chronograph display, along with the date at 6 o’clock. The Valjoux 7753 operates at a 28,800 bph beat rate and has a 42-hour power reserve.

Doxa Sub 200 T-GRAPH Watch Colors

The Doxa Sub 200 T-Graph is only available with one dial option, the iconic Doxa “Professional” orange. This dial color was chosen for its increased legibility in low-light situations. Both gold and steel models are available with a matching orange rubber strap for those wishing for an even bolder color on their wrist.

Doxa Sub 200 T-GRAPH Watch Materials

Like the original, the Doxa Sub 200 T-Graph is available in stainless steel, with modern upgrades including a sapphire crystal, modern rubber gaskets, and a metal clasp with ratcheting dive extension for both rubber and metal bracelet options.

For those looking for a more luxurious option, Doxa has expanded the line to include 18k 4N gold as an option. Both rubber straps and metal bracelets are available for both case material choices.

Doxa Sub 200 T-GRAPH FAQ

How thick is the DOXA sub 200 T graph?

The Doxa Sub 200 T-Graph measures 15.15mm in thickness.

How much is a DOXA Sub 200 T-GRAPH?

Prices start at $5,160 for the Doxa Sub 200 T-Graph in stainless steel on a rubber strap. From there, the price increases depending on bracelet choice and case material.

When was the Doxa Sub 200 T-GRAPH released?

The original was released in 1969, and the modern recreation was released for the model's 50th anniversary in 2019.
